Pros

Smart colleagues who are passionate about building great software.

Cons

Managers treat you like dirt and drive you like slaves. Pay is very low (20-30% lower than average) compared to rest of Bay Area but they say they compensate by offering more options (which may be worthless) and a bonus (which may be 0). There is no work-life balance - the VP expects you to put in 60+ hours a week. You are not given a chance to do a good job - as you are constantly switched between projects but are expected to have zero context switch downtime. You are forced to commit to artificial schedules that are contrary to your gut feeling, and, backed into a corner if you disagree. When the project goes over schedule (as you knew it would), you are forced to stay at work until it's done, to keep to the schedule (yeah, you don't get to go home until it's done!). Ever hear of Labor laws, Infoblox? You've been violating labor laws for years now!
